The hexadecimal color code #DC9153 corresponds to the code RGB( 220, 145, 83 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,86 level), green (at 0,57 level) and blue (at 0,33 level). Its brightness is 59% and its saturation is 66%. It is composed of red at 49%, green at 32% and blue at 18%.

The complementary color #236EAC is the color exactly opposite to #DC9153 on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#DC9153 in CSS

When using #DC9153 as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#DC9153 as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
